Если web-службы являются таким замечательным гибким инструментом для разработчиков, что же мешает начать их использовать? Интернет существует уже долгое время, и концепции наподобие В2В-транзакций и распределенной компьютерной обработки хорошо известны. Почему же web-службы до сих пор не внедрены в современную практику разработки программного обеспечения?
Концепция, лежащая в основе функционирования web-служб, не нова. Возможно, вы знакомы с другими средами программирования, которые базируются на принципе разделения приложений и функций между компьютерами по сети, позволяющем сделать работу их пользователей более эффективной и гибкой. Однако до сих пор ни одна из таких сред не приобрела широкой популярности, поскольку с их применением связаны две проблемы: внутренняя сложность системы и гетерогенная природа Интернета, связывающего компьютеры с разными операционными системами, сетями и платформами разработки.
Достарыңызбен бөлісу: |